What Parents Need to Know

About EverythingGirl

Parents need to know that while this site provides fun games for younger girls about fashion and such, it's run by Mattel and there are plenty of areas for product promotion. On every page there's a link to shopping pages and things to buy. Let your kids log on, and you can bet you'll be hit up for a Barbie or Polly Pocket doll.

    My daughter has been playing on this site since she was 5. It is by no means educational, but it links to Barbie, Polly Pocket, MyScene and others. It is fun for little girls to take their online firnds for make-overs, give manicures, and decorate rooms. There is definitly a 'buy this' on every page, so make sure you talk to your girl about advertisements before free-play.
